Candidates wishing to pursue B.Sc. Optometry needs to fulfill the below-mentioned minimum eligibility criteria in order to apply for the course.

10+2 qualification in the Science stream, completed from a recognized educational Board

A minimum aggregate score of 60% at the level of Higher Secondary Examination (10+2). Some colleges offer a relaxation of 5% to SC/ST candidates.
